.hbspt-form { max-width: 450px; background: rgb(0 52 104 / 86%); padding: 20px; color: #fff; font-family: arial; line-height: 20px; font-size: 16px; }
.hbspt-form input[type="text"], .hbspt-form input[type="email"], .hbspt-form input[type="tel"], .hbspt-form select {list-style: telugu; background: #fff !important; border: none; font-weight: 300 !important; color: #000; font-size: 14px; padding: 10px; margin-bottom: 0px; width: 100%; border-radius: 5px; } 
.hbspt-form input[type="email"], .hs-form-8b18aa47-239e-42ac-8ef7-09cb2113a531_914125c4-e291-4462-b48c-5f79b28bd924 fieldset.form-columns-1 .hs-input { width: 100% !important; margin-bottom: 0; }
.hbspt-form input::placeholder { color: 000; opacity:1; }
.hs-input:not([type=file]) { background-color: #fff !important; border: none !important; }
.hbspt-form .hs-form-booleancheckbox span { font-size: 12px; }
.hbspt-form .inputs-list li { display: block; }
.hs-fieldtype-radio .inputs-list.multi-container { display: flex; gap: 15px; }
.hbspt-form  ul { margin: 5px 0; padding: 0; }
.hbspt-form  input.hs-button { transition: all 0.25s ease-in-out; width: 80%; border-radius: 10rem; padding: .7rem 10px; background-color: #c94a08; color: #fff; font-size: 18px; font-weight: bold; box-shadow: none; border: 2px solid #fff; margin-left: auto; margin-right: auto; margin-top: 10px; display: block; }
.hbspt-form  input.hs-button:hover { background:rgb(0,52,104); margin-top: 9px;}
.hs-richtext a { margin-bottom: 9px; font-size: 12px; color: #fff; }
.hbspt-form  .form-footer-text { text-align: center; }
.hs-richtext a { margin-bottom: 9px; font-size: 12px; color: #fff; }
.hbspt-form .hs-error-msgs { background: #fff; width: calc(100% - 18px); font-size: 12px; color: #c02b0a; padding: 2px 5px !important; border-radius: 3px; }
.hbspt-form .hs-form-field { margin-bottom: 10px; }
.hbspt-form  .form-hader-text h2 { text-transform: uppercase; font-weight: 400; }
.hbspt-form   .form-hader-text { text-align: left; }
.form-footer-text p {font-size: 12px; text-align: center !important;}
/*.hs-landing_page_country_code {
    width: 30% !important;
}
.hs-fieldtype-phonenumber {
    width: 70% !important;
}*/